I can relate to this. I had a flat tire on my C300 and it was not fun using the supplied tools of MB. It took me forever to remove and replace the wheel. Then it happened again in my ML in the middle of the highway on the left side and again it took forever to get the thing off. I also scratched the wheel from the removal. Add to it it was 2 degrees somewhat raining and cars passing by makes it more difficult. I told my wife to forget what I showed her how to remove and replace the tires while we were at our driveway as doing it in the road is a complete nightmare and just call me to rescue her. After that experience I decided to have tire puncture kit (the one that you physically plug the hole) and the slime+pump. Then whenever we will drive far away I bring my electric impact gun with the right socket and adaptor for the jack to be able to twist it fast. The idea of having a spare tire right now is a mute point unless you have a full blow-out.
